summaryrefslogtreecommitdiffstats
path: root/src/pacman/callback.c
diff options
context:
space:
mode:
authorAllan McRae <allan@archlinux.org>2010-06-19 10:55:08 +0200
committerAllan McRae <allan@archlinux.org>2010-06-20 17:04:58 +0200
commit59c47aaf529df02ec1577fe727c3c84d13592666 (patch)
tree63049bcc89e7058376ce0607ddee116b2f819ddc /src/pacman/callback.c
parentd7dccd541962f0dd8bf323ae11633e595bfb4922 (diff)
downloadpacman-59c47aaf529df02ec1577fe727c3c84d13592666.tar.gz
pacman-59c47aaf529df02ec1577fe727c3c84d13592666.tar.xz
Clarify testing within conditional statements
Follow the HACKING guidelines and always use != 0 or == 0 rather than negation within conditional statements to improve clarity. Most of these are !strcmp usages which is the example of what not to do in the HACKING document. Signed-off-by: Allan McRae <allan@archlinux.org>
Diffstat (limited to 'src/pacman/callback.c')
-rw-r--r--src/pacman/callback.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/src/pacman/callback.c b/src/pacman/callback.c
index f5bf17d1..23804d7c 100644
--- a/src/pacman/callback.c
+++ b/src/pacman/callback.c
@@ -262,7 +262,7 @@ void cb_trans_conv(pmtransconv_t event, void *data1, void *data2,
case PM_TRANS_CONV_CONFLICT_PKG:
/* data parameters: target package, local package, conflict (strings) */
/* print conflict only if it contains new information */
- if(!strcmp(data1, data3) || !strcmp(data2, data3)) {
+ if(strcmp(data1, data3) == 0 || strcmp(data2, data3) == 0) {
*response = noyes(_(":: %s and %s are in conflict. Remove %s?"),
(char *)data1,
(char *)data2,